===Dollywood===
===Dollywood===
In 1986, [[Dolly Parton]] became part owner of the property, and the park was renamed [[Dollywood]]. The train ride itself was renamed to Dollywood Express. After the 2004 operating season, the park removed the balloon stacks, which were proving to be unpopular and gave the locomotives a new coat of paint. Since the removal of the balloon stacks, the locomotive's paint schemes have been constantly changing.
